        /*
         * generates code like:

            public void RpcTest (int param)
            {
                NetworkWriter writer = new NetworkWriter ();
                writer.WritePackedUInt32((uint)param);
                base.SendRPCInternal(typeof(class),"RpcTest", writer, 0);
            }
            public void CallRpcTest (int param)
            {
                // whatever the user did before
            }

            Originally HLAPI put the send message code inside the Call function
            and then proceeded to replace every call to RpcTest with CallRpcTest

            This method moves all the user's code into the "CallRpc" method
            and replaces the body of the original method with the send message code.
            This way we do not need to modify the code anywhere else,  and this works
            correctly in dependent assemblies
        */
